Hockey probables list pruned down to 33

IANS

New Delhi - Hockey India’s (HI) selection committee has pruned down its list of probables for future tournaments from 48 to 33 players.

The list was shortened after the three-day selection trials which concluded at the Netaji Subash National Institute of Sports, Patiala Oct 27.

HI selectors Col. Balbir Singh, B.P. Govinda and Thoaiba Singh as well as government observer Harbinder Singh and chief coach Michael Nobbs tested the fitness and performance before announcing the list Monday.

The final squad of 18 will be announced shortly for the Lanco International Super Series in Perth (Nov 22-25), FIH Champions Trophy in Melbourne (Dec 1-9) and the second Asian Champions Trophy in Doha (Dec 20-27).

Following is the list of 33 players:

Goalkeepers: P.R. Sreejesh, P.T. Rao, Srenivas Rao.

Fullbacks: V.R. Raghunath, Sandeep Singh, Rupinderpal Singh, Harbir Singh, Amit Rohidas, Sampath Kumar Maylaram.

Halfbacks: Sardar Singh, Kothajit Singh, Birendra Lakra, Manpreet Singh, M.B. Aiyappa, Pradeep Mor, Gurmail Singh, Vivek Dhar.

Forwards: S.V. Sunil, Gurvinder Singh Chandi, Chinglensana Singh, Shivendra Singh, Danish Mujtaba, S.K. Uthappa, Pradhanna Sommanna, Nithin Thimmaiah, Yuvraj Walmiki, Dharamvir Singh, Akashdeep Singh, M.G. Poonacha, Prabhdeep Singh, P.L. Thimmanna, Sukhdev Singh, Gurpreet Singh.
